About the Role
Position Title: Associate Director DD&IT DEV CE, Solution Architect
Location - Hyd-India# LI Hybrid
We are seeking a highly skilled Full Stack Developer to design, develop, and maintain our robust Statistical Compute Environment (SCE). This role requires expertise across the entire technology stack--from crafting intuitive user interfaces to building scalable back-end systems and managing data effectively. This role will actively partner with other key projects and initiatives to roadmap the solution and integration architecture transition states. You will collaborate with other project team members to deliver the SCE solution on time and within budget.
Your responsibilities include, but are not limited to:
Design and evolve the solution architecture of our Statistical Compute Environment according to the defined roadmap.
Optimize and evolve the solution architecture, in alignment with enterprise architecture standards, principles and guidelines
Develop and maintain server-side applications, ensuring performance and scalability.
Integrate APIs and third-party services to enable seamless functionality.
Manage and optimize relational and non-relational databases.
Deploy and maintain applications on cloud platforms, ensuring reliability and cost efficiency.
Implement CI/CD pipelines and follow DevOps best practices for smooth delivery.
Take accountability to ensure adherence with Security and Compliance policies and procedures.
Desirable Requirements:
Bachelor's degree in computer science, engineering or information technology discipline. An advanced degree and related accreditations are a plus
10+ years' experience working in an IT environment in a regulated Pharma environment Proficiency in server-side languages and frameworks, such as Node.js, Java, or Python and hands on to SQL databases (e.g., PostgreSQL) and NoSQL databases (e.g., Mongo DB).
Solid understanding of clinical trial processes and leveraging quantitative sciences and toolsets in regulatory and exploratory pathways
Understanding of different data modalities (ex. Biomarkers, Omics, Imaging) and strong knowledge of Clinical data standards (CDISC - SDTM, ADAM, USDM)
Experience with Scaled Agile Framework methodology to deliver products and solid background in full stack development
Deep understanding of how to build user interfaces, including HTML, CSS, and JavaScript frameworks like React or Angular.
Experience in designing, building and integrating Applications and practical experience with platforms like AWS or Azure.
Familiarity with continuous integration and delivery tools and practices and solid grasp of security principles and best practices.
